Swivel seat base choices?

I want to put a swivel base on the factory passenger seat (2010 Ford E350). I've found the swivel base on the SMB store website for $307 and discountvantruck.com (part number 113631) for $209.

Are these the same part...made by the same manufacturer?
Is the SMB base better or higher quality?
Do you have any tips for installation?
Do you have any comments regarding a swivel base on the driver's seat?

Thanks for sharing your experience.

Re: Swivel seat base choices?

If I recall correctly, I bought my front seat swivel bases from SMB when I had them install the Voyager top in 2005. They are simple. Beefy. And well thought out, except:

1. I almost never swivel the driver's side. I might do it more often if I remove the manual transfer case shift lever and go with a NV272 electric shift transfer case. (Or not if I go really crazy someday and install a ZF6 manual transmission.)

2. Lengthen the wires on your airbag sensor on the passenger side with curly cue 2-wire from Radio Shack or Ebay? I can't remember. Remember to always swivel your passenger seat the same way everytime and reverse the same way everytime.

3. Don't drive with the passenger side seat back up in the reverse position because it blocks your passenger side mirror.

Finally, having the passenger side seat swivel to look to the interior is great because it increases the living room seating for my wife and I and for our guests when they are over for meals. IMO, you will really like the swivels.

Re: Swivel seat base choices?

I also purchased the swivel seat from the SMB store. I thought it would fit in my '92 vehicle, but sadly it was not even close. the bottom holes didn't match the floor and the top holes didn't match the seat.

Not to be dissuaded, I took it to a welding shop and they chopped, burned and drilled the base to fit my dimensions. Now the passenger side rotates, sits firmly and all is good in my little world.
